Book 2012 scienze motorie e a tutti gli operatori nel campo delle discipline motorie, sportive e riabilitative, con la finalità di raccontare il “nuovo sistema motorio” e chiarire come l’attività motoria non sia un semplice movimento governato dai muscoli ma il risultato dell’interazione di più processi neurali. .
